Personality:
(Please note this personality section contains spoilers for the entirety of Marble Hornets.)

In a basic manner, Tim is what anyone would expect an overly-stressed college student to be. He can be rather obnoxious at the worst of times, snippy and very, very irritable when someone gets on his bad side. Tim is known for his sarcastic, sharp wit and angry retorts, and rarely does he show any kind of compassion towards anyone once they wrong him in some way. However, he can be grudgingly polite when need be, only inserting small quips when he's becoming stressed. Tim's also anxious around people he's never met, fidgeting when asked questions and avoiding giving certain answers. It can be assumed that Tim does have a nice, pleasant side, but given the circumstances of the series it's easy to forgive him for his near-constant irritablity in canon. However, Tim has shown several times that he's at the very least a helpful person; he agrees to be in a college-made movie despite only being friends with the head actor, he agrees twice to help the protagonist of the series (Jay) finish the movie, and several times provides thoughful, helpful answers to questions, however unnerved the questions may make him. When Jay waits for him outside the mental health clinic he'd been frequenting often, his response isn't, "um, what are you doing here?" but rather, "if I had known you were waiting for me, I would've hurried up in there." Despite his pissy demeanor, Tim is genuinely a nice guy under all the stress and agitation that the plot piles on him. Tim also suffers from a serious illness that has yet to be properly identified, one that causes him pain as well as constant coughing and, on one rare occassion, a seizure. However, this sickness is a direct result of his being stalked by the Operator and may not surface in Rakuen.

One of Tim's direct flaws is that he is a blatant liar. When asked about the events that occurred during the shooting of the original Marble Hornets film, whether he'd seen Alex or Brian, and other different questions (that are made clear later on in the series he is extremely aware of), he lies straight to Jay's face, claiming he has no knowledge of anything. That, in fact, he's kept to himself since the shooting stopped. Whether or not he can be fully trusted remains to be seen, as all of his lies could be interpreted as keeping Jay out of the line of fire.

But in Tim lies a dangerous persona, one that shows no mercy and one that, as of the time being, appears to be seperate from Tim. Tim masquerades as a masked man (affectionally named "Masky" by the fandom) during a fair portion of Marble Hornets, a silent and deadly stalker whose motivations have yet to be seen. As Masky, Tim is ruthless and terrifying. He stalks Jay with little to no remorse and appears to be teamed up with a mysterious character named simply "totheark" in order to terrify Jay with obscure, horrific videos. Masky appears in moments where he is least expected, usually used as a jump scare, and while at first he appears to be targetting Jay, it's later revealed that he is actually targetting the third main character of the series, Alex Kralie. After several instances in which Masky tries attacking them, Alex and Jay manage to subdue him, reveal his true identity, and Alex proceeds to mangle his left leg with a chunk of cement. It would appear that this is Masky's primary motivation for why he keeps attacking Alex, but it's revealed later on that Alex had kept Tim locked in an abandoned building for an unknown amount of time. It is assumed that Tim went crazy during his capture and this is what created the Masky persona. It is this imprisonment that causes Tim to raise the question to Jay:

"How much do you hate? It is not enough."

At the very heart of his character, Tim can be summed up in one word: enigma. Tim's motivations and ideals are in part a basis for the series. What is it that he wants? Who is he protecting? Who is he really fighting for? Why does he do what he does? None of these questions have yet to be answered, but many theories circulate around them. For now, though, it is safe to assume that Tim's primary motive is hatred. Tim hates far more than he does anything else. He hates Alex, he hates the Operator. Tim simply hates. But he hides it well.

One motivation that we can most likely attribute to Tim, however, is that it appears as though he is attempting to keep Jay out of harm's way as much as is physically possible for him. Every action by Masky has caused Jay to flee out of what would be an otherwise extremely dangerous situation (a house in which the main antagonist, the Operator, resides in), attacking Alex when it would appear that he was at his most vulnerable, even going so far as to physically attack Alex while the latter had a gun as a distraction so that Jay could escape. Whether or not Tim's motivations are strictly "protect Jay" or Jay's safety is merely a collatoral for his attacks on Alex is one of the primary mysteries in the series. It would appear this way, however, and we can assume at the very least that he is neither a good guy nor a direct enemy.

It's unknown as of canon whether Tim is suffering from any sort of psychological ailments (most likely post-traumatic stress disorder as a result of his capture, which could have very well lasted months) but it can be assumed that he is at the very least mentally damaged and most likely susceptible to panic attacks during boughts of extreme stress. Whether or not he remembers anything has yet to be seen, thought it would appear that he either doesn't, or he was simply lying, which wouldn't be that far of a stretch. However, Tim has shown a few traits of someone suffering from some anxiety-related issue, such as extreme fidgeting under intense stress, avoiding questions, and keeping his distance from other people.

All in all, Tim remains a mysterious character within the mythos and season three promises to provide more information on his background and his motivations. (We can only hope.)
